Company Overview

Legion Technologies is the pioneer in AI-powered workforce management. Our SaaS platform helps large, distributed enterprises maximize labor efficiency while improving the experience of hourly employees through AI-driven demand forecasting, automated scheduling, time & attendance, and employee engagement tools.( Legion )

Our mission is to transform hourly jobs into good jobs by giving businesses intelligent automation and employees greater flexibility, transparency, and control via an easy-to-use mobile app.( Legion )

Role Summary

The General Counsel (“GC”) is the chief legal officer of Legion Technologies and a key member of the executive leadership team. This role is responsible for:

  • Leading Legion’s global legal, intellectual property, and corporate functions
  • Serving as a strategic partner to the CEO, executive team, and Board of Directors
  • Building and scaling a high-performing legal organization that supports Legion’s next phase of growth, globalization, and product innovation

The GC will own the company’s overall legal strategy across commercial/SaaS, privacy and data protection, AI governance, labor and employment, corporate governance, IP, regulatory compliance, and risk management.( Legion )

Key Responsibilities

1. Legal Strategy & Leadership

  • Develop and execute a comprehensive legal strategy that aligns with Legion’s business objectives and growth plans in AI-powered workforce management.
  • Advise the CEO, executive team, and Board on key legal, regulatory, and governance matters, including risk, compliance, fundraising, and strategic transactions.
  • Build, lead, and mentor a high-performing in-house legal team; manage external counsel efficiently across specialties and jurisdictions.
    Establish scalable processes, templates, and playbooks to support rapid go-to-market and partnership execution.

2. Corporate Governance & Financing

  • Serve as corporate secretary for Legion Technologies and its subsidiaries; manage all Board and committee governance processes, including agendas, materials, minutes, and consents.
  • Oversee corporate structure, subsidiary management, and global entity compliance.
  • Support equity and debt financings, including negotiations with investors, diligence, and ongoing compliance with investor rights and governance frameworks.
  • Partner with Finance and People teams on equity plan administration, stock option programs, and related disclosures.

3. Commercial, Product & Partnership Counsel

  • Own legal support for Legion’s commercial operations, including:
    • Enterprise SaaS subscriptions and professional services agreements
    • Channel, OEM, marketplace, and strategic partner agreements
    • Data processing, DPA, and information security terms
  • Work closely with Sales, Customer Success, and Partnerships to enable predictable deal cycles while appropriately managing risk.
  • Partner with Product, Engineering, and Security to ensure Legion’s AI-enabled WFM platform, APIs, and integrations with partners (e.g., SAP SuccessFactors and other HR platforms) comply with applicable laws, industry standards, and customer requirements.
  • Provide practical, business-oriented product counseling on new features, AI use cases, mobile app capabilities, and international expansion.

4. Privacy, Data Protection & Terms of Use

  • Own Legion’s global privacy and data protection program, including compliance with U.S. federal and state laws (e.g., CCPA/CPRA) and international frameworks where applicable.
  • Oversee Legion’s Terms of Service, privacy policy, and related product policies, ensuring they remain up to date with evolving regulatory requirements and product capabilities.
  • Work with Security and IT to support customer security reviews, audits, and incident response readiness.
    Develop and maintain policies and training related to data governance, acceptable use, and ethical AI usage within the platform.

5. Labor, Employment & Workforce Compliance

  • Advise on employment matters across Legion’s workforce, including hiring, terminations, performance management, compensation, and incentive programs.
  • Support the People team in implementing policies that are compliant with applicable labor laws and consistent with Legion’s mission to improve hourly workers’ experience.
  • Provide guidance on product features designed to support customers’ compliance with labor and scheduling laws (e.g., predictable scheduling, good faith estimates, overtime rules), in partnership with Product and Customer Success.

6. Intellectual Property & Innovation

  • Develop and implement Legion’s global IP strategy, including patents, trademarks, copyrights, trade secrets, and open-source usage.
  • Partner with Product and Engineering to identify and protect innovations related to AI models, algorithms, data pipelines, and workforce management solutions.
    Manage enforcement and defense of Legion’s IP rights and respond to third-party claims.

7. Regulatory, Compliance & Risk Management

  • Identify and monitor evolving legal and regulatory developments affecting:
    • AI and machine learning
    • Data privacy and security
    • Employment and labor laws
    • Enterprise software and cloud services
  • Design and oversee a risk and compliance framework that includes policies, training, internal controls, and reporting.
  • Support internal investigations and compliance reviews; partner with HR and other functions on ethics and integrity initiatives.
  • Coordinate with insurers and brokers on appropriate coverage (e.g., E&O, cyber, D&O) and manage claims as needed.

8. Strategic Transactions & Corporate Development

  • Lead legal aspects of M&A, investments, and strategic partnerships, from diligence and transaction negotiation through integration.
    Provide structured guidance on competition, antitrust, and other regulatory considerations for strategic deals.

BACKGROUND AND OPPORTUNITY

There are almost 75 million hourly workers in the United States, representing more than half of the entire workforce. Historically, managing hourly employees has been difficult due to high attrition (average of 60%) and high replacement costs (average of $3,200 per employee in retail). The ongoing labor shortage and competition from the gig economy, make it more difficult to attract and retain hourly employees. The top reasons hourly employees leave their jobs are a lack of schedule empowerment, poor communication with employers, and an inability to get paid early. Gen Z and the millennial workforce demand gig-like flexibility, modern technology, and compelling work options. Legion’s mission is to turn hourly jobs into good jobs, serving the hourly workers who make up the majority of the US workforce. We believe in empowering employees and helping employers be efficient and innovative by enabling intelligent automation powered by Legion’s Workforce Management platform to optimize labor efficiency and enhance the employee experience simultaneously. Legion WFM was built for the cloud with AI at the core and designed to handle the complexity of modern businesses and meet the needs of today’s hourly employees.
